A new study used proteomics to decipher the mechanisms of action of 875 drugs, providing a valuable resource for understanding how drugs work and developing more targeted and effective therapies. — Introduction It is widely recognized that many (small molecule) drugs exhibit polypharmacology, whereby a single drug can affect multiple (protein) targets, resulting in off-target or undesired side effects.
